別再手動為 Excel 隨機排序:這裡有更快的 AI 方法

重點摘要:

  • 在 Excel 中手動產生獨一無二的隨機指派,需要一個多步驟的過程,包括使用 RAND()RANDARRAY 等揮發性函數,然後進行排序和手動複製貼上,以防止不斷重新計算。
  • 使用像 Excelmatic 這樣的 Excel AI 工具,您只需用日常用語描述您的需求,例如「為這份名單隨機指派一個獨一無二的跳傘順序」,即可完成同樣的任務。
  • 使用 Excelmatic 能將花費的時間從數分鐘或數小時大幅縮短至數秒,消除公式錯誤的風險,並能靈活地即時調整分組規則或重新隨機排序列表。

問題背景與痛點

想像一下您正在管理一場活動,例如跳傘旅行、企業培訓課程,或甚至只是一個簡單的抽獎。您有一份參與者名單,需要為他們指派一個隨機且獨一無二的順序,或將他們分組。在我們的例子中,假設您正在經營「大跳躍跳傘俱樂部」,有 23 位跳傘員準備好迎接刺激的一天。

您的首要任務是建立一個公平且隨機的跳傘順序。任何兩位跳傘員都不能有相同的順序編號。這不僅關乎公平性,也關乎營運效率。

順序設定好後,您將面臨下一個後勤挑戰:將這 23 位跳傘員分配到有限的幾個航班中。如果每架飛機只能搭載 4 位跳傘員,您要如何快速準確地建立航班清單?

對於許多 Excel 使用者來說,這個看似簡單的任務很快就變成一項令人沮喪的工作。您可能會發現自己:

  • 費力處理那些每次點擊儲存格都會改變的公式。
  • 為了鎖定隨機順序,花費寶貴時間在笨拙的複製貼上操作上。
  • 努力回想正確的函數組合(RANKSORTBYSEQUENCEWRAPROWS)來完成工作。
  • 手動計算並將人員分配到組別中,這既緩慢又極易出錯,尤其是在處理較長的名單時。

這個手動過程不僅繁瑣,而且缺乏彈性。如果有一位跳傘員取消了怎麼辦?或者飛機大小改變了?您將被迫重新開始整個過程。

傳統 Excel 解決方案:步驟與限制

在傳統的 Excel 工作流程中,要產生一個獨一無二的隨機列表然後再進行分組,需要結合多種函數和手動步驟。雖然功能強大,但這種方法對一般使用者來說遠非直觀。

以下是解決跳傘俱樂部排程問題的典型方法:

步驟 1:產生一個隨機且獨一無二的跳傘順序

要為每位跳傘員指派一個從 1 到 23 的獨一無二的順序,您不能只用簡單的隨機數生成器,因為可能會得到重複的數字。標準方法包括以下步驟:

  1. 產生隨機值: 在您的姓名列表旁新增一個輔助欄,使用 RANDARRAY 函數。如果您有 23 位跳傘員,您可以輸入像 =RANDARRAY(23) 這樣的公式,來產生 23 個介於 0 和 1 之間的隨機數。

    使用 RANDARRAY 在 Excel 中產生隨機數

  2. 為隨機值排序: 為了將這些隨機小數轉換成一個獨一無二的序列(1, 2, 3, ... 23),您可以結合使用 SORTBYSEQUENCE 函數。公式看起來會像這樣:=SORTBY(SEQUENCE(23), B2#),其中 B2# 指的是您剛剛產生的隨機數陣列。這就建立了您獨一無二的「跳傘順序」。

  3. 揮發性問題: 這是最頭痛的地方。RANDARRAY 是一個「揮發性」函數。這意味著每當您對工作表進行任何變更時,它都會重新計算——並改變您所有的隨機數和最終的跳傘順序。為了阻止這種情況,您必須立即複製產生的跳傘順序,並在同一欄中貼上為值。這是一個關鍵但笨拙且容易出錯的步驟。

  4. 排序列表: 最後,您可以按「跳傘順序」欄對整個表格進行排序,以查看最終的隨機跳傘員序列。

步驟 2:將跳傘員分配至航班

現在您的列表已經排序好了,您需要將跳傘員分成四人一組的航班。

  1. 使用公式進行分組: 一個現代的方法是使用 WRAPROWS 函數。如果您排序後的姓名列表在 B 欄,您可以使用像 =WRAPROWS(A2:A24, 4, "尚有空位") 這樣的公式。

    使用 WRAPROWS 將跳傘員分組至航班

    這個公式會取用 23 位跳傘員的列表,將他們排成每列 4 人的形式,並自動在最後一個未滿列的空格中填入「尚有空位」。

手動方法的限制

雖然這個解決方案可行,但充滿了挑戰:

  • 高度複雜: 它需要了解至少三種不同的函數(RANDARRAYSORTBYWRAPROWS),這些都不是初學者的工具。
  • 容易出錯: 很容易忘記複製貼上為值的步驟,導致列表不穩定且會意外改變。公式中的一個小錯誤就可能破壞整個設定。
  • 僵化且缺乏彈性: 如果跳傘員人數改變或航班容量調整(例如,改為每架飛機 5 人),您必須手動更新所有公式和範圍。
  • 耗時: 一個本應快速完成的任務,可能需要 10-15 分鐘仔細輸入公式和手動調整。

新解決方案:使用 Excel AI 代理 (Excelmatic)

與其建立一個脆弱、複雜的公式系統,不如直接告訴 Excel 您需要什麼?這正是像 Excelmatic 這樣的 Excel AI 代理所能實現的。您可以透過簡單的對話解決整個問題,而無需編寫任何一個公式。

excelmatic

整體概念

使用 Excelmatic,過程很簡單:

  1. 上傳您包含跳傘員名單的 Excel 檔案。
  2. 使用日常用語提示,要求 AI 執行任務。
  3. 檢視結果,如果需要可以要求調整,然後下載完成的檔案。

AI 會在幕後處理隨機化、唯一性、排序和分組的複雜性。

使用 Excelmatic 的逐步指南

讓我們來看看如何用 Excelmatic 解決跳傘俱樂部的問題。

1. 上傳您的資料

首先,將您包含跳傘員姓名的 Excel 或 CSV 檔案拖放到 Excelmatic 中。AI 會立即讀取您的資料並顯示預覽。

upload

2. 描述您期望的結果

現在,只需與 AI 對話。您可以將任務分解,或一次性提出所有要求。

要產生隨機跳傘順序:

新增一個名為「跳傘順序」的欄位。為每位跳傘員指派一個從 1 到 23 的獨一無二的隨機數字。

Excelmatic 會立即新增這個欄位,並填入一個完美隨機且不重複的序列。無需擔心揮發性函數或複製貼上值的問題。

要排序列表:

現在,按「跳傘順序」欄以遞增順序排序表格。

AI 會根據新的隨機順序重新排列整個表格。

要將跳傘員分配至航班:

建立一個新表格,將排序後的跳傘員分配到航班中。每個航班有 4 人。將它們命名為「航班 1」、「航班 2」等。如果最後一個航班未滿,請用文字「尚有空位」填補空格。

Excelmatic 將會完全按照您的要求,產生一個乾淨、結構化的表格,顯示航班清單。

對話範例

以下是與 Excelmatic 進行單次對話的完整工作流程:

使用者: 我上傳了一份 23 位跳傘員的名單。你能幫我建立一個隨機的跳傘排程嗎?首先,新增一個「跳傘順序」欄,為每個人提供一個從 1 到 23 的獨一無二的隨機數字。然後,按那個跳傘順序對整個列表進行排序。

Excelmatic: 完成。我已經新增了「跳傘順序」欄並對列表進行了排序。順序 #1 的跳傘員現在在最上面。接下來需要做什麼?

使用者: 完美。現在我需要將他們分到航班中。每個航班可容納 4 位跳傘員。你能建立一個新的網格來顯示每個航班的成員嗎?請將最後一個航班中的任何空位標記為「尚有空位」。

Excelmatic: 當然。我已經建立了一個新表格,將 23 位跳傘員安排到 6 個航班中,每班 4 人。航班 6 的最後兩個位置已標記為「尚有空位」。您現在可以下載更新後的 Excel 檔案。

傳統方法 vs. Excelmatic:快速比較

方面 傳統 Excel 方法 Excelmatic (AI 方法)
完成時間 10-20 分鐘 1-2 分鐘
所需技能 RANDARRAY, SORTBY, SEQUENCE, WRAPROWS, 複製貼上值 能用語言描述目標的技能
靈活性 低。變更需要重寫公式。 高。只需提出變更要求,例如:「如果航班容納 5 人呢?」
錯誤風險 高。公式語法錯誤或忘記貼上值很常見。 非常低。AI 處理邏輯和執行。
維護 困難。其他使用者可能不理解複雜的公式。 容易。對話歷史記錄可作為文件。

常見問題

1. 我需要知道像 RANDARRAY 這樣的 Excel 公式才能使用 Excelmatic 嗎? 不需要。您不需要任何公式知識。您只需要能夠用日常用語描述您想要的結果。Excelmatic 會將您的請求轉化為正確的操作。

2. 隨機化是真的獨一無二且公平嗎? 是的。Excelmatic 使用穩健的演算法,確保當您要求一個獨一無二的隨機列表時,每個項目都會被分配一個不重複的獨立位置,非常適合用於抽獎、審計和公平排程。

3. 如果下週我的參與者名單有變動怎麼辦? 您只需上傳新檔案並重複相同的提示即可。由於提示會保存在您的對話歷史中,您甚至可以重複使用它們,將一個複雜的重複性任務變成一個 30 秒的工作。

4. 我上傳到 Excelmatic 的資料安全嗎? 資料隱私是首要任務。Excelmatic 的設計考慮了安全性,使用安全連線並在受保護的環境中處理資料。有關資料處理的具體細節,請務必參考官方的隱私政策。您的原始檔案絕不會被修改。

5. Excelmatic 能處理更複雜的分組規則嗎? 絕對可以。您可以在提示中指定更詳細的條件。例如:「將員工分成 3 人一組,但要確保沒有兩個來自『銷售』部門的人在同一組。」AI 會嘗試為您解決這些更複雜的邏輯難題。

6. 我可以將結果取回我的 Excel 工作表嗎? 可以。在 AI 產生您需要的表格圖表公式後,您可以下載一個包含所有結果的新 Excel 檔案。然後,您可以根據需要將這些資訊複製貼上到您的原始工作簿中。

立即行動:使用 Excelmatic 升級您的 Excel 工作流程

別再浪費時間為那些本應簡單的任務與揮發性函數和複雜公式搏鬥了。手動隨機化和分組列表的方法是前 AI 時代的遺物。它緩慢、脆弱且不必要地複雜。

透過採用 Excel AI 代理,您可以找回那些失去的時間,專注於洞察,而非操作細節。想像一下,您可以在幾秒鐘內,而不是幾分鐘內,回應經理對隨機審計名單或新團隊結構的要求。

準備好親自嘗試了嗎?

  • 立即免費試用 Excelmatic
  • 上傳您目前正苦惱的那個試算表——無論是活動排程、團隊分配,還是銷售競賽。
  • 使用本文中的提示作為起點,看看您能多快得到您想要的結果。

AI賦能數據,決策勝券在握!

無需寫代碼與函數,簡單對話讓匡優Excel自動處理數據、生成圖表。立即免費體驗,感受AI如何顛覆你的Excel工作流 →

立即免費體驗

推薦文章

告別複雜公式:AI 時代下,Excel 的 LET 函數還重要嗎?
Excel 技巧

告別複雜公式:AI 時代下,Excel 的 LET 函數還重要嗎?

還在為複雜龐大的 Excel 公式而苦惱嗎?LET 函數雖是一大進步,但仍舊繁瑣複雜。來看看 Excelmatic 的 AI 如何讓您完全跳過公式,只需用日常語言提問便能取得結果。

Ruby
厭倦了 VLOOKUP & INDEX MATCH?試試更聰明的 Excel 資料查詢方法
Excel 技巧

厭倦了 VLOOKUP & INDEX MATCH?試試更聰明的 Excel 資料查詢方法

為 VLOOKUP 的限制所苦嗎?雖然 INDEX MATCH 是個強大的替代方案,但要精通也相當複雜。探索一種更現代、更快速的方法,使用 Excel AI 助理,以簡單的語言在 Excel 中執行任何資料查詢。

Ruby
在 Excel 中拆分單元格很繁瑣。這是利用 AI 的更聰明方法。
Excel技巧

在 Excel 中拆分單元格很繁瑣。這是利用 AI 的更聰明方法。

厭倦了在 Excel 中手動拆分姓名、地址或代碼嗎?本指南揭示傳統方法的陷阱,並介紹一個改變遊戲規則的解決方案。了解 Excelmatic 的 AI 如何透過簡單的語言指令拆分欄位和排序資料,為您節省數小時。

Ruby
停止撰寫巢狀 IF 公式:運用 Excel AI 處理條件邏輯的更聰明方法
Excel技巧

停止撰寫巢狀 IF 公式:運用 Excel AI 處理條件邏輯的更聰明方法

與糾結的巢狀 IF 公式搏鬥是 Excel 使用者常見的頭痛問題。本指南探討傳統 IF 函數在商業規則應用上的限制,並揭示一個現代化解決方案。了解 Excelmatic 如何讓您僅需用簡單的語言描述,即可應用複雜的條件邏輯。

Ruby
停止與公式搏鬥:在 Excel 中進行客戶分群的更聰明方法
Excel技巧

停止與公式搏鬥:在 Excel 中進行客戶分群的更聰明方法

厭倦了為客戶分群而與複雜的 Excel 公式搏鬥嗎?本指南將揭示「單一公式」方法的侷限,並介紹一種更快速、更聰明的方式:使用 Excelmatic,透過簡單的語言提示即可分類客戶。

Ruby
停止手動統計回覆:如何用AI處理混亂的Excel數據
資料分析

停止手動統計回覆:如何用AI處理混亂的Excel數據

厭倦了在 Excel 中手動統計回覆嗎?不一致的回覆和「攜伴」等特殊條件,可能讓簡單任務變成噩夢。我們將展示傳統方法,以及使用 Excelmatic 的新 AI 驅動方式,讓您在幾秒內完成人數統計。

Ruby
停止手動在 Excel 中追蹤發票:幾分鐘內建立 AI 驅動的追蹤器
Excel 自動化

停止手動在 Excel 中追蹤發票:幾分鐘內建立 AI 驅動的追蹤器

厭倦了手動清理發票數據、編寫複雜的IF公式和設置條件格式?了解像Excelmatic這樣的Excel AI代理如何透過簡單的語言指令,將混亂的發票匯出轉變為清晰、可操作的追蹤器。

Ruby
擺脫公式超載:如何在 Excel 中使用 AI 而非函數進行資料分析
Excel技巧

擺脫公式超載:如何在 Excel 中使用 AI 而非函數進行資料分析

別再為數據分析任務與數十個Excel公式搏鬥。探索利用Excel AI的力量,更快地清理數據、合併表格並生成報告的方法。我們將展示Excelmatic如何用簡單對話取代手動函數。

Ruby